Abstract The effect of tributylin hydride on different vanadium‐based homogeneous catalytic systems for the ethylene/propylene/diene (EPD) terpolymerization was studied. Productivity improvements were always observed. Studied on the composition of the polymerization residues as well as on the interaction between single components of the catalytic system were also carried out. The results are interpreted on the basis of the enhanced oxidation of the vanadium(II) species by radical intermediates resulting from the reaction between tin hydrides and the chlorinated organic activator.
